David Bedingham has extended his contract to at least the end of this season

Lovely fella, great player, been very good for us, but his new status as a SA player screwed us last year. He was hardly ever here and when he was he had his mind on other things. A total waste of an overseas player. I had hoped that his contract was up at the end of last season, so that we could find an alternative player who would actually be around and not missing CC matches because he had to fly to JoBurg for a SA team dinner

It feels to me as though we are about to repeat the very many mistakes we made last season...... we'll know if it turns out that we are going back to Zimbabwe for a pre-season jolly again and end up losing the first 2 matches because we aren't ready to play after a handful of T20 matches against poor opposition

of course, the new contracts were handed out before the sh1t actually hit the fan last season, so perhaps the people in charge can afford to kid themselves that what happened last year was just a bit of bad luck.... one of those things..... just a bit 'perplexing'
